Mailing List Archive: 49091 messages
  • Home
  • Script library
  • AltME Archive
  • Mailing list
  • Articles Index
  • Site search
 

[REBOL] Re: YAPAQ

From: carl:cybercraft at: 2-Mar-2004 22:29

On 03-Mar-04, Volker Nitsch wrote:
> Am Dienstag, 2. M=E4rz 2004 14:53 schrieben Sie: >> Hi, >> >> YAPAQ: Yet Another PArse Question >> > .. >> I want to parse a string like this: {word1 word2 "expression 1" >> "expression 2" word3 "expression 3"} and I want the output to be: >> ["word1" "word2" "expression 1" "expression 2" "word3" "expression >> 3"] >> > .. > Quotes are inbuild. so: > !>> parse > {word1 word2 "expression 1" "expression 2" word3 "expression 3"} "" > == ["word1" "word2" "expression 1" "expression 2" "word3" > "expression 3"]
Out of interest, is there any difference in behaviour between using an empty string and none as the parse rule? ie...
>> parse {word1 word2 "str 1" "str 2"} none
== ["word1" "word2" "str 1" "str 2"]
>> parse {word1 word2 "str 1" "str 2"} ""
== ["word1" "word2" "str 1" "str 2"] -- Carl Read